Key Responsibilities
Responsibilities vary depending on the assigned specialization and may include:
Lead and support New Product Introduction (NPI) activities from development through production.
Develop, validate, and optimize manufacturing and testing processes.
Provide technical support and troubleshooting for production equipment and processes.
Design and implement jigs, fixtures, tooling, and automated test systems.
Analyze production workflows, factory layouts, and material flow to improve efficiency.
Conduct capacity planning, line balancing, and takt time analysis to meet production targets.
Drive Lean Manufacturing, Kaizen, 5S, and continuous improvement initiatives.
Collect and analyze production and test data to identify improvement opportunities.
Develop and maintain work instructions, SOPs, and engineering documentation.
Support product qualification, validation, and compliance with customer and industry requirements.
Collaborate with Production, Quality, Supply Chain, Maintenance, and R&D teams to ensure efficient manufacturing operations.
